I would like to suggest some improvements to the Holds over tab in the Holds
awaiting pickup tables (waitingreserves.pl):

In addition to seeing 13838 pushed to master, I would love to see the
following:
* Checkboxes next to items, along with a Cancel selected button next to the
Cancel All button, with a confirmation.
* I haven't confirmed, but if the Cancel all button doesn't already have it, it
should also have a confirmation.
* Preference to print slips on items that are cancelled individually with the
Cancel hold and return to button.
* Items that have hold requests should indicate that on the button rather than
the "return to" information.
* Items that have hold requests end up with TWO statuses on them in this
process.  They end up with a transfer to the owning library and a hold
transfer.  In cases where there is a hold request on the item, the transfer
status should be skipped and the hold request honored, with the appropriate
slip.
* If the list is sorted by a particular column, the sort should remain intact
when the screen refreshes (bug 13838 solves half the battle by keeping you on
the same tab).
